North Saanich 4-H club receives financial boost from farm funder

The $ 500 will be used to develop existing programs, fund local events

The North Saanich 4-H Volunteer and Youth Support Collective will receive $ 500 as part of a $ 100,000 pan-Canadian donation from Farm Credit Canada.

The donation will support the Fowl Creatures 4-H Poultry Club of North Saanich in initiatives and activities such as expanding existing programs, purchasing resource materials, supporting volunteers and covering costs associated with local events. The club is one of 26 clubs in British Columbia to receive the funding.

Funding is an important resource for clubs at the local level, 4-H Canada CEO Shannon Benner said in a statement.

“Thanks to the support of the FCC 4-H Club Fund, young 4-H leaders have the opportunity to continue their involvement in activities and programs in the areas they are passionate about, empowering them as engaged and responsible youth. that are making positive changes not only within their communities, but around the world, ”she said.

The $ 100,000 that will be distributed to 200 Canadian 4-H clubs by the end of this year is part of a larger commitment of $ 250,000 extending through the end of 2022, providing support to the 4 -H Canada and their provincial counterparts as well as local clubs, the release says.
